Trip Overview

Nicholasville, KY to Goshen, KY is 83 miles and takes about 1 hour 42 minutes via I 64 and US 42, with a fuel budget near $13 and enough daylight to finish in a day. This is a straightforward, highway-focused trip entirely within Kentucky's Southeast region. You'll spend a good portion of your time on major interstates, making it an efficient way to cover the distance. If you're looking for a quick connection between these two points with minimal fuss, this route fits the bill. It's designed for getting there, not for lingering on the journey itself.

Drive Character

This drive is predominantly highway-focused, with 67% of the route utilizing major roadways like I 64 and the Gene Snyder Freeway. Expect a consistent pace for much of the journey, including a significant uninterrupted stretch of 38.4 miles on I 64. While the majority is on faster roads, the transition to US 42 will offer a slight change in scenery and speed as you approach your destination. It's a practical drive where efficiency is key, with the road generally remaining predictable and straightforward.

Most of the miles stay on highways, which makes pacing and fuel planning easier than turn-by-turn city driving.
There are about 23 navigation steps in the underlying route data, so the final approach matters more than the middle miles.
I 64 is the longest continuous segment at about 38.4 miles.
